      What Is Compression Molding Press?

      Compression molding presses are machines used to shape materials, such as plastic, rubber, and metal, into specific shapes. This process is commonly used in the manufacturing of automotive parts, medical devices, aerospace components, and other industrial parts. This process involves using a preheated mold, which is then filled with the material to be molded. Once the material is in the mold, a press is used to apply pressure to the mold, which compresses the material into the desired shape. 

      Benefits of Compression Molding Presses

      Compression molding presses offer several advantages over other types of molding processes. The most notable benefit is that they produce consistent parts with a high level of accuracy. Compression molding presses also offer a cost-effective solution, as they require less energy to operate than other molding processes. Finally, they are capable of producing parts with complex geometries, which can be difficult to achieve with other methods.

      Types of Compression Molding Presses

      There are several types of compression molding presses available on the market, each offering different features and benefits. Hydraulic presses are the most commonly used type of compression molding press. These presses use hydraulic power to apply pressure to the mold, providing a consistent and even pressure. Pneumatic presses, on the other hand, use compressed air to apply pressure to the mold. These presses are often used for smaller parts, as they provide a more precise control of pressure.
